Abu Dhabi
Abdul Aziz Supermarket
supermarketes
White Aluminium Glass Division, 8FMG892 Abu Dhabi Industrial City ICAD I Abu Dhabi United Arab Emirates
Kvik Hardware, SIT Tower Shop Number 5 Dubai Silicon Oasis Dubai United Arab Emirates
Image Advertising LLC, F9R6F8W 3rd St Al Danah Zone 1 Abu Dhabi United Arab Emirates
Success Point College, 8F95MJ Al Zahia Sharjah United Arab Emirates
Abdul Aziz Supermarket, F96HCCM Al Manhal W1502
+97124455720